LIMITS OF ANTIMICROBIAL FINISHES
Yes, many brands of door hardware, especially commercial lines, offer antimicrobial finishes and coatings. But please spread the word so folks DO NOT assume these will prevent the spread of COVID-19 or viruses in general. Most utilize silver, which theoretically can inhibit viruses, but certainly not effectively enough in this application. (These finishes from reputable brands are proven effective at reducing the spread of a broad spectrum of bacteria, but NOT viruses.)
So, even if your facilities and properties already have hardware with antimicrobial finishes, please still be diligent about cleaning your hardware. CLEANING DOOR HARDWARE
When it comes to cleaning hardware, just getting the appropriate materials can be difficult lately, but we have posted a flier of recommendations from one of the larger companies that owns several brands of door hardware. These should apply to pretty much all brands and most materials/finishes.
Of course, if you cannot source a recommended cleaner for your hardware, and it comes down to using a cleaner that is available (perhaps bleach) even if not recommended for your hardware, but can — when applied appropriately — kill viruses like COVID-19, by all means please prioritize safety over aesthetics and lever longevity and use what you have.
